What must a natural person control in an automated motor vehicle?

A natural person must control the entire dynamic driving task in an automated motor vehicle. This encompasses all aspects of driving, including steering, speed management, navigation, and responding to traffic conditions and hazards. In vehicles equipped with advanced automation features, while some tasks may be automated, human oversight is still necessary, particularly in complex driving situations or emergencies. This ensures safety and proper judgment that automated systems may not fully replicate.

The definition of the dynamic driving task includes the full range of tasks associated with driving, meaning that a human driver must remain engaged and ready to take over if necessary. This is essential for maintaining control over the vehicle's operations and ensuring compliance with traffic laws and safe driving practices.
